Welcome, Guest. Please login or register.
April 16, 2014, 12:15:08 PM
Home Help Search Calendar Login Register
Show unread posts since last visit.
News: Let Pardus-Anka become #1: Pardus-Anka Bug ReportPardus-Anka World Google+ | The Pardus wiki  | Visit Pardus-Anka official website  | Register as forum member?  Email the moderator!

+  Pardus Worldforum
|-+  Assistance
| |-+  Software
| | |-+  Howto building PiSi from Source (*.tar.gz/bz2)?
0 Members and 1 Guest are viewing this topic. « previous next »
Pages: [1] Go Down Print
Author Topic: Howto building PiSi from Source (*.tar.gz/bz2)?  (Read 1301 times)
LinuxFanatic
Pardus Master
***
Gender: Male
Posts: 177



View Profile WWW
« on: June 09, 2008, 09:58:37 AM »

Hi all Smiley

does someone know a complete How-to to build PiSi packages from source files (like *.tar.gz or *.tar.bz2) ?

There is already a Turkish wiki - but my Turkish is not well:
http://tr.pardus-wiki.org/Pisi#.C4.B0lgili_Maddeler

The English How-to is incomplete, I can’t really use them to build PiSi Package from source files:
http://en.pardus-wiki.org/Pisi_Package

So I need an English one (or better German  Roll Eyes ). But it should be a complete documentation ...

Are there any ideas ?



Greetings,
Gürkan
Logged


German Pardus Linux Communtiy --> www.PardusUser.de
Andreas
Guest
« Reply #1 on: June 09, 2008, 12:50:24 PM »

Hello,

perhaps the following  can help you.
 
Klick

Klick

Greetings
Andreas

« Last Edit: June 10, 2008, 14:07:50 PM by Andreas » Logged
Andreas
Guest
« Reply #2 on: June 10, 2008, 12:59:01 PM »

Hello,

http://svn.pardus.org.tr/pardus/devel has many example packages to look at.

Greetings
Andreas
« Last Edit: June 10, 2008, 13:12:47 PM by Andreas » Logged
Andreas
Guest
« Reply #3 on: June 19, 2008, 14:52:49 PM »

I wrote for some days on ozan(at)pardus.org.tr and get today the answer:

Quote
Andreas wrote:
> Hello,
>
> can you please tell me how I build a pisi-package from source files (like .tar.gz or tar.bz2) ?
>
Hi.

You can start by examining the pisi packages which are in our repositories:

http://svn.pardus.org.tr/pardus/devel/

Just traverse through the directories and examine the structure of files.

The main elements of a pisi package are a specification file : "pspec.xml"
and an actions file : "actions.py".

The XML file contains important meta informations about the package like the URL of the source file to download, personal informations of the packager, list of patches to apply, list of dependencies, etc.

The actions file which is nothing more than a simple python script determines what to do in order to configure, build and install the package.

If there exists some additional files like patches, you put them in a directory named files/.

Ozan Çağlayan
<ozan_at_pardus.org.tr>
 


Andreas
« Last Edit: June 19, 2008, 16:18:16 PM by Andreas » Logged
miltonjohn2
Guest
« Reply #4 on: June 19, 2008, 16:54:56 PM »

@ linuxfanatic

also heut hab ich im dt. parduswiki ne anleitung für gefunden - schau doch mal rein:

http://de.pardus-wiki.org/Pisi_Pakete

grüsse heiko
Logged
LinuxFanatic
Pardus Master
***
Gender: Male
Posts: 177



View Profile WWW
« Reply #5 on: June 19, 2008, 17:08:28 PM »

Hey, toll - danke !!!! Smiley

Ich werd's mir zu Hause bei Gelegenheit ausführlich durchstudieren (bin immer noch am Arbeitsplatz  Tongue Grin) Smiley
Logged


German Pardus Linux Communtiy --> www.PardusUser.de
Pages: [1] Go Up Print 
« previous next »
Jump to:  


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2013, Simple Machines Valid XHTML 1.0! Valid CSS!